Why do I receive an error that there was a problem extracting the archives when installing MATLAB?
Problem Description:
When running the MATLAB installer, I receive the following error:
"There was an error extracting the archives for MATLAB. Check that you have enough disk space and rerun the installer"
or
Extract Error
The following files do not appear to be valid archives
I have plenty of free disk space, but the same error comes up every time I run the installer.
Solution:This error may occur if the installation files for some or all of your products are corrupt, missing, or for the wrong operating system architecture. |
